GALVESTON, Texas—For over two decades in the first part of June, Houston area architects, designers, engineers and contractors have taken their tools to East Beach in Galveston for one of the world's largest amateur sandcastle competitions.

The Houston Chapter of the American Institute of Architects (AIA) sponsors the annual contest.

This year, 60 teams have their eyes (and shovels) set on winning the prestigious Golden Bucket Award.

The judging of the sandcastles is rated on originality of concept, artistic execution of the concept, technical difficulty, carving technique, and utilization of the site. In addition to the Golden Bucket, Awards are given in 8 different themed categories, as well as for best team T-shirt design, best team signage, best costume and public favorite.

The event is set to take place on Saturday, June 5 from 10 a.m. to 5 p.m.

Sandcastle building will run from 10 a.m. to 3 p.m., and judging will take place from 3 p.m. to 4:30 p.m.

The awards ceremony will be held from 4:30 p.m. until 5 p.m.

There will be a $10 cash only parking fee, collected by the Galveston Parks Board. Aside from that, the event is free!
